web-dev-qa-db-ja.com

Webファイルのアップロードのための複数のファイル選択

私は最近、従来の単一選択の参照ボックスを使用して、Webページから複数のファイルをアップロードするのに何が必要かを尋ねられました。私の最初の反応は、あなたはできません!ブラウザはそれを許可しません。ヤフーメールならできると言われたので、よく見てみました。

まあ、それは表示されます 一部のブラウザはそれを許可します

私はいくつかの例に出くわしました。いくつかは純粋なHTMLで、いくつかはそうではありません。

jQuery複数ファイルアップロードプラグイン

YUI 2:アップローダー

だから、私の質問は、ユーザーがこの機能を望んでいるのですか?混乱するのか、それとも本当に便利なのか。私は認めざるを得ません。私は毎日Yahoo Mailを使用していますが、気付かれるまで、添付機能のための複数のファイル選択について使用したり、知らなかったりしました。

6
rick schott

私の会社のデスクトップソフトウェアは、複数のファイル選択を実装しています。お気づきのように、ファイルを開くダイアログのタイトルバーに「1つ以上のファイルを選択してください」と表示されていても、ほとんどのユーザーはそれを見逃します。しかし、私たちのパワーユーザー本当に機能に感謝し、それがないことを想像することはできません。

5
Hisham

Zurbの最近のブログは、この問題についてFacebookで話しました。

ご覧ください http://www.zurb.com/article/515/podcast-of-julie-zhuos-talk-on-how-facebo

問題:写真をアップロードした人の85%が1枚の写真しかアップロードしないことにチームは気づきました。

解決策:チームはシフトを押し下げてアップロードする複数の写真を選択する方法を人々が知らないのではないかと考えました。アップロードプロセスを開始する前に、複数の写真を選択する方法に関するヒントを追加しました。そのヒントだけで、指標は85%から40%に下がりました!

2
Wousser

あなたの質問に対する明白な答えはイエスです。それほど明白ではないのは、おそらくなぜ、いつなのかです。

私たちがあなた自身の経験で相殺するならば、あなたはそれがあなたの注意を引くまでそれを理解していませんでした。

これは悪いことではありません。実際、私はそれがあなたが望むほとんどの状況だと思います。言われるまで気づかなかったのはいいことだと思います。もちろんそれをユニークなセールスポイントとして使いたいのでなければ

結局のところ、ユーザーは進歩を好みますが、変化を恐れます。

また、単一選択参照ボックスは、ほとんどの「ウェブ言語」とはまったく異なるメタファのセットの一部です。

SSBBはデスクトップのメタファーの一部であり、複数のファイルを選択することは年齢に応じて可能でした。したがって、ユーザーがブラウザのみを使用した場合を除いて、この機能はユーザーにとって新しいものではなく、対話はすでに知られています。

ですから、古いものに干渉することなく非常に強力な新機能にアクセスできるので、それは良いことだと言えるでしょう。

1
ThomPete

それは本当にあなたが構築しようとしている関数が何であるかに依存します。ユーザーのビジネスルールが、通常は大きなファイルのグループをアップロードすることである場合、一度に複数をアップロードできることを高く評価します。ただし、通常の使用例が1つまたは2つ以上のファイルである場合、その機能は実際には高く評価されません。

これを比較として考えてください-家族の休暇の写真をFacebookで共有している場合、それぞれを個別にアップロードする必要がありますか、それともすべてを選択してコンピュータに残りの作業を行わせることができますか?仕事の?

1
Charles Boyung

ユーザーが複数のファイルを選択する必要がある場合、この機能が必要です。

これを行うには2つの方法があります。

  • uploadifyなどのFlashプラグインを使用する( http://www.uploadify.com/ )-実装が非常に簡単で、ブラウザでかなり広い範囲をサポート
  • flashではなくXHRファイルアップローダーを使用し、ドラッグアンドドロップをサポートしますが、Firefox 3.6以降、Safari 4以降などの新しいブラウザーでのみ機能します( https://github.com/valums/file-uploader
0
Stefan O.